INTERNATIONAL BROTHERHOOD OF ELECTRICAL WORKERS LOCAL UNION NO 153, founded in 1914, is a mid-sized nonprofit that reported $16.1M in total revenue in fiscal year 2025. Revenue surged 225%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. The organization ran a surplus of $12.2M, a strong 75% operating margin.
